Abstract

A low power bypass circuit for use with a string of series-connected LEDs includes a semiconductor diode and resistor connected in series, which semiconductor diode and resistor combination become conductive upon the failure of an LED or upon the improper, reverse polarity connection of the string of series-connected LEDs to a power supply. When the semiconductor and resistor combination becomes conductive, a three-terminal gate-controlled semiconductor switching device becomes conductive, thereby bypassing the failed LED and protecting the integrity of the string of series-connected LEDs upon the improper reverse polarity connection of the string of series-connected LEDs to a power supply.
